  • Publication number: 20090185511
    Abstract: A method for transmitting/receiving data in an orthogonal frequency division multiple access-time division duplex (OFDMA-TDD) scheme. A first uplink signal and a first downlink signal of a specific band are periodically transmitted/received within a time-divided section. A second uplink signal and a second downlink signal are periodically transmitted/received, and the second signal is of a band other than the specific band, within the time-divided section, wherein, during a time section in which the first downlink signal is transmitted, the second uplink signal is received.

  • Publication number: 20090017835
    Abstract: Disclosed is a signal combining apparatus and a resource allocation method using the same in a cellular system using distributed antennas. The resource allocation method includes detecting a channel transmission capacity when a signal is transmitted from a single Relay Station (RS) to a Mobile Station (MS), by a Base Station (BS), detecting a channel transmission capacity when transmitting a signal produced by using signal combining by two or more RSs to the MS, by the BS, selecting a channel transmission capacity with a larger gain between the detected channel transmission capacity of the single RS and the detected channel transmission capacity of the two or more RSs, by the BS; and selecting the signal transmitted by the single RS or the signal produced by using the signal combining by the two or more RSs having the selected channel transmission capacity with the larger gain, and then transmitting the selected signal to the MS.

  • Publication number: 20080260388
    Abstract: A wired relay method for using a remote station and an apparatus thereof for a Radio over Fiber (RoF) wired relay system supporting a Time Division Duplexing (TDD) wireless communication service, which shares an Low-Noise Amplifier (LNA) for both uplink and downlink operations. The remote station includes a block for dividing each of a downlink optical signal carrying service data and an optical signal carrying transmission/reception control information of the RoF wired relay system, which are input from a base station, a gain controller for separating an uplink Radio Frequency (RF) signal input from an antenna or a portion of a downlink RF signal output from a High-Power Amplifier (HPA) and for monitoring the strength of the input and output RF signals in order to control a gain of the LNA.

  • Publication number: 20080192702
    Abstract: A joint scheduling apparatus and method for increasing frequency efficiency and fairness in a distributed antenna system using frequency reuse and common control power Packets are selected for transmission to be transmitted to MSs are selected, taking into account QoS in at least one of a BS and an RS and grouped into packet groups. The packets are selected from the packet groups, links corresponding to the packets are grouped into a link group, a joint power control is performed on the link group, link elimination and link addition are performed for the link group until optimal solutions are achieved for the links of the link group in the joint power control. Channels are allocated to the links when the optimal solutions are achieved for the links, and the status of a user queue of at least one of the BS and the RS is updated.

  • Publication number: 20080125136
    Abstract: A method, apparatus and computer product for scheduling in a cellular system using a wired RS is disclosed. In one aspect, a BS collects CQIs of all MSs within a cell, calculates a transmittable data amount for each of the MSs according to the CQI, selects an MS having a highest PF metric, and allocates resources to the selected MS.

  • Publication number: 20080117961
    Abstract: Disclosed is an apparatus and method for adaptively allocating transmission power for beamforming combined with orthogonal space-time block codes (OSTBC) in a distributed wireless communication system, the apparatus comprising: a plurality of sub-arrays for beamforming, which are geographically distributed and each of which comprises a plurality of distributed antennas placed in random groups; and a central processing unit for identifying performances of subsets by applying a predetermined power allocation scheme according to subsets which can be obtained by combining the sub-arrays, by means of a Nakagami fading parameter and information about large-scale fading of each of the sub-arrays, fed back from a receiving party, for determining a subset having a best performance as an optimal subset according to the identified performances, and for performing power allocation based on the subset set as the optimal subset.
